It's a Broderbund production, more than ten years old. I had a hard time getting the program to play, because it was designed for Windows 95. There's music, dancing, funny comments about what you're drawing and the color you've just chosen. The animation goes over your drawing, the paint features stay within the drawn line exactly. The five slabs on the wall are story choices. In this game a Jamaican girl and her frog friend can have various adventures, but you have to draw parts of the story.
